Business Area Promotion Grants

Business Area Promotion Grants are an opportunity for recognised business groups to apply for funding to support their promotions, plans and projects. These can objectives aimed at increasing footfall, promoting and sustaining business and working on collaborative projects that improve their local area as a place to do business.

Environment and Climate Action Grants

The Environment and Climate Action Grant supports residents’ associations, tidy district, and tidy town groups to enhance and improve their local public areas. The maximum available under the 2024 grant scheme is €800. Under the 2024 grant scheme, applications are invited for any of the following:

  • purchase of plants or trees for public areas,
  • purchase of estate name stones,
  • hosting of local environmental talks, workshops or local environmental / climate action campaigns (e.g. anti-litter or waste prevention campaigns),
  • purchase of minor non-mechanised equipment to assist with a planting project (e.g. spade, trowel, gloves), or a combination of the above.
